Short description:

The program provides specialized geography knowledge in the fields of environmental science, renewable energy, and geoinformatics.

Students will learn:

  • The most up-to-date software and hardware for spatial data collection, analysis, and visualization, including both statistical and cartographic aspects.

  • How to exploit the benefits of renewable energy (solar, geothermal, and wind) and gain knowledge of measuring devices and energy calculation methods.

  • Processes of landscapes, environmental evaluation techniques, nature protection and policy, and environmental quality assurance/control.

Lecture, seminar: 45%

Practice: 55%

Internship/Practice: Students should complete a 6-week field practice.

Main subjects typically include (this list is indicative and may change):

 

  • Year 1: Novelties in the Methodology of Geosciences, Project Management and R+D Policy, Environmental Informatics, Environmental Application of GIS, Political Geography and Globalisation, Seminar on Political Geography and Globalization, Landscape Analysis, Regional and Spatial Development in Practice, Environmental Systems – Environmental Geography, Regional and Spatial Development, Space and Society, Applied Geomorphology.

  • Year 2: Natural and Anthropogenic Hazards, Field Trip, Projectwork, Professional Practice, Thesis.

Career prospects: Graduates can choose from a wide range of positions in organizations such as government ministries, regional and local authorities, urban and rural planning consultancies, and private research institutes.
